Lead Inventory Specialist (Falcon) - 2nd Shift

SpaceX
United States
Workplace: OnsiteFull timeUSD 22 - 31.5 hourlyFunction: Supply Chain & LogisticsExperience: 1+ yearsSkills: ["Organized","Detail oriented","High sense of urgency","Mentor employees","Training"]

Lead daily inventory and materials management for Falcon operations during the 2nd shift. Oversee shift backlogs and RFI/incoming work to meet metric targets, reassign resources as demands change, and serve as a focal point for production coordinators. Receive, store, issue, pick, kit, and rotate stock while enforcing material handling, temperature, and shelf-life requirements. Coordinate with fulfillment and supporting departments to resolve receiving and distribution issues.

Key Responsibilities

  • •Support daily/weekly team meetings and help improve team performance.
  • •Oversee daily shift backlogs, including RFI and incoming backlogs, to ensure compliance with metric targets.
  • •Re-assign daily shift resources to meet demands and fulfill resource gaps on short-handed shifts.
  • •Receive, store, and issue raw materials, parts, details, and hardware; identify stored locations.
  • •Perform picking and kitting, maintain material handling procedures, monitor shelf-life and temperature-sensitive materials, and coordinate with related departments to resolve receipt and distribution issues.

Key Requirements

  • •High school diploma or equivalency certificate.
  • •1+ years of experience in a warehouse environment.
  • •1+ years of experience working at SpaceX in materials management.
  • •Ability to operate a forklift and other related inventory equipment.
  • •ERP system experience (SAP, Oracle, etc.).

Company Brief

SpaceX
Designs, manufactures, and launches advanced rockets and spacecraft for commercial and government customers, aiming to reduce space transportation costs and enable human life on Mars through reusable launch vehicles and integrated space systems.
